Rahu is associated with the demon Svarbhaanu which swallows the sun, resulting in eclipses. In the Hindu tradition, Ratri is the goddess of the night while Rahu is the celestial deity of darkness and eclipses. In art, he appears as a serpent with no body riding a chariot drawn by eight black horses.
